Bi Folding Door Repair Tips
Bi-fold doors allow you to completely open up your space and connect indoors to outdoors. They are great for letting sunlight and fresh air in, but they need to be maintained properly to avoid damage.
There are many common issues you could encounter with your bifold door. Luckily they're usually easy to repair!
Cracked Pivot Pins
You may have noticed that your bi-folding doors are scratching across the repairing bottom of bifold door when you've added carpeting to your home or changed the flooring material. Luckily, this is an easy fix. The first step is to loosen the screw on the bottom bracket so that you can move it horizontally, and then adjust the pivot pin. This will raise the door and keep it from scraping the floor. If the door continues to scrape on the floor, you'll need to loosen and then insert the screw into the top bracket.
Another common issue with a bifold closet is that the door's corner continues to slide off the track. This is usually caused by a broken or loose pivot pin. It is possible to tighten this by using a drill to make the hole larger or by using some wood glue to fill in the crack. If you choose to apply glue, make sure you moisten the area first before you apply it to both sides of the crack. This will increase the strength and prevent the crack from occurring again.
Typically, the crack that occurs at the pivot point is caused by the stress being put on the pin in a high-stress area. This can cause back tension that eventually deteriorates or cracks the very thin wood that is framed in the door. Often, this isn't even apparent when you view the door from outside.
It is crucial to begin with an anchor pin that is strong and secure, because this is the area where the hinge system is most strained. You can find an alternative replacement for your damaged pivot pin by preserving the original cover and locating an establishment that will be able to duplicate the dimensions of the pin.
You could also save a damaged pin by drilling out the damaged pin and replacing it with a more long and more robust replacement. This will keep the door from being incorrectly aligned and will make it easier to close and open. You can even use a drill to widen the holes and then reuse the pin you used previously If you'd like.

Misalignment
If your bifold door repair near me doors are difficult to open, causing a draft within your home or scratching the carpet under the doors, it's a sign that they've become unbalanced. Although this is a common issue, it's one which can be fixed easily by loosening the track hinge screws and adjusting the structure until it's aligned correctly.
Based on the age of your bi-fold doors, this can be an easy job or more complex however, it's always better to call in a professional rather than trying to force a door that's not functioning properly. This could cause further damage, and result in higher repair bills in the future.
Close and open the door to discover the exact location of the problem. This is usually the case with the door that is most frequently used as it is usually shut and opened the most. It could be the case that the top or bottom of the frame is not securing to the jamb, or it's not properly positioned within the frame.
Once you've located the location of the misalignment, the next step is to lubricate the hinges and track hinges. This will help the door move more smoothly and create a tighter seal. You can also clean the frame using gentle detergent and non-abrasive cleaner.

Broken Hardware
The hardware of bi-folding doors is under a lot of stress. This is why it's crucial to check it regularly and perform any necessary maintenance.
If the pivot pin becomes loose or broken the door could become difficult to open and close. Additionally, the misalignment could cause further damage to other components, resulting in costly repairs or replacements.
In most cases, the issue is easily fixed by replacing the pivot pin or guide roller on the upper track. It is possible to do this by measuring the existing hardware and then purchasing the appropriate replacement parts.
Another common issue is bottom door guides being displaced from the head track. This can happen when the floor isn't level or if the door is not aligned with the frame. This issue is usually corrected by resetting the guide within the head track.
Sometimes the problem can be more serious and warrant the complete overhaul of your bi-folding door. This is usually the case in the event of extensive damage or the existing hardware is not up to date. It's expensive however it is the only way to bring back your bi-folding doors to their optimal performance. It is also a good idea to check the condition of your bi fold door repair folding doors on a regular basis to prevent minor issues from becoming more significant and expensive.
